Мягкие Навыки Для Разработчиков: Зачем И Как Развивать?

Спрос на ИТ-специалистов растет с каждым днем, и вместе с этим растет конкуренция.

Чтобы построить карьеру в хорошей компании, одних только профессиональных навыков уже недостаточно.

Работодатели также стали обращать внимание на так называемые «мягкие» навыки.

Это навыки, не связанные с профессией, а относящиеся скорее к личностным качествам (коммуникативность, креативность, эмпатия и т. д.).

Сегодня мы поговорим о том, действительно ли это так важно, какие навыки необходимы и как их развить.



Мягкие навыки для разработчиков: зачем и как развивать?



Почему мягкие навыки стали необходимы?

Всем нам известен «знаменитый» образ программиста: интроверт, в бабушкином свитере, растянутых штанах и очках.

Конечно, на момент зарождения профессии (и появления этого стереотипа) ни о каких soft навыках речи не шло, ведь если ты умел писать код, то ты уже был крут! Сейчас IT-сектор и сама профессия существенно изменились.

В обязанности хорошего разработчика входит не только выполнение технических задач, но и навыки управления командой, общение с клиентами и другие.

Другими словами, к специалистам предъявляются более высокие требования.



Зачем разработчику мягкие навыки?

1. Помогает с поиском работы Согласитесь, если работодателю необходимо выбрать между двумя кандидатами с одинаковыми профессиональными навыками (hardskills), то выбор будет сделан в пользу того, кто обладает еще и хорошими softskills. Выгоднее нанять человека, который умеет брать на себя ответственность, любит проявлять инициативу, управлять процессом, умеет общаться с коллективом и слушать собеседника.

2. Большая вероятность карьерного роста Развитые «мягкие» навыки определенно помогают на карьерной лестнице, ведь с каждой новой ступенью обязанностей становится все больше.

Если вы хотите вырасти до старшего уровня, вам следует подумать о развитии мягких навыков.

Он отличается от Джуна не только своим опытом, но и умением принимать решения, которые будут выгодны компании.

Гугл в 2017 году потраченный интересное исследование на эту тему.

Они решили выявить лучшие команды внутри компании.

По результатам выяснилось, что сотрудники самых продуктивных команд — это люди, обладающие высоким уровнем softkills.

Какие мягкие навыки необходимы?



1. Коммуникативные навыки

Это навыки ведения переговоров, навыки презентации, умение находить компромиссы и работать в команде.

Разработка продукта — это командная работа.

Нравится вам это или нет, но вам придется взаимодействовать с командой.

Особенно сейчас, когда многие компании проводят ретроспективы и другие внутренние мероприятия, на которых обсуждаются проблемы, решения и новые идеи.

Коммуникативные навыки будут полезны при общении с коллегами, обмене опытом и знаниями.

Если вы хотите развиваться, то без этого вам не обойтись.

Как развиваться?

  • Больше общайтесь.

    Да, может быть страшно и непривычно, но это нормально.

    Особенно, если вы долгое время работали фрилансером, где сами выполняли свою работу и несли за нее ответственность.

    Естественно, после этого работать в команде будет непривычно.

    Но стоит помнить, что это временный этап.

    Чем раньше вы преодолеете страх – начнете общаться, быть открытыми и заинтересованными, тем скорее это станет для вас привычным.

  • Не бойтесь просить о помощи.

    Команда — это место, где все работают над одним и тем же, поэтому не стесняйтесь и обращайтесь за помощью к коллегам.

    Думаю им будет приятно и вы потренируете свой навык (главное не злоупотреблять)



2. Креативность и гибкость

Этот пункт касается умения быстро адаптироваться к новым условиям и находить нестандартные решения ситуации.

В ходе работы над ИТ-продуктом часто вносятся существенные корректировки, на которые необходимо оперативно реагировать.

Кроме того, разработчику необходимо иметь нестандартное мышление, чтобы генерировать предложения по улучшению продукта.

Как развиваться?

  • Найдите новые подходы к старым проблемам.

    Спросите себя: «Как мы можем сделать это по-другомуЭ»

  • Беритесь за задачи, которые для вас необычны.

    Однажды я услышал фразу, которую очень хорошо запомнил: «ад улучшает мастерство».

    Это означает, что чем более сложные задачи вы берете на себя, тем быстрее вы учитесь.



3. Дисциплина

Это включает в себя тайм-менеджмент и умение расставлять приоритеты.

Когда параллельно идет несколько проектов, не просто важно, а необходимо уметь управлять своим временем и понимать, как распределять свои ресурсы.

Как развиваться?

  • Храните все задачи в одном месте.

    Это может быть приложение или блокнот. Здесь, во-первых, нужно приучить себя это делать (если вы этого еще не сделали), а во-вторых, при таком подходе вы точно ничего не потеряете и не забудете.

  • Расставьте приоритеты для каждой задачи.

  • Начните с самой сложной задачи.

    Случалось ли с вами когда-нибудь, что вы вроде целый день что-то делаете, а вечером смотрите — самое сложное задание не выполнено.

    Этот аспект именно об этом.

    Бизнес-тренер Брайан Трейси советует «съедать лягушку утром», то есть выполнять самую сложную задачу в начале дня.



4. Независимость и инициативность

Принцип здесь простой: делайте больше, чем от вас ожидают, и не задавайте лишний раз вопросы, на которые вы можете найти ответ сами.

Как развиваться?

  • Не нужно сразу бежать к старшим коллегам, если у вас возникнут вопросы – загуглите и попробуйте решить проблему самостоятельно.

    Такой подход экономит не только ваше время, но и время других сотрудников.

    И добавляет плюс к вашей репутации.



Как проверить свои мягкие навыки?

Профессиональные навыки подтверждаются дипломами, сертификатами и дипломами, но как проверить softkills? Мне кажется, что есть только один вариант: спросить мнение своих родных и друзей.

Они знают вас и точно скажут, над чем вам нужно работать.



Что почитать на тему soft skills?

О общении:
  1. Гэвин Кеннеди: «О чём угодно можно договориться! Как добиться максимума в любых переговорах»
  2. Джим Кэмп «Скажи сначала нет»
О творчестве:
  1. Роман Пихлер «Управление продуктом в Scrum. Гибкие методы для вашего бизнеса».

  2. Майкл Микалко «Рисовый шторм и еще 21 способ мыслить нестандартно».

  3. Стивен Кови «7 навыков высокоэффективных людей»
  4. Михаил Атавар «Креатив.

    Используйте креативные решения каждый день».

О тайм-менеджменте:
  1. Том ДеМарко «Крайний срок» Роман об управлении проектами».

  2. Дэвид Аллен, Как привести дела в порядок.

  3. Дэниел Канеман «Думай медленно, решай быстро»


Заключение

Мягкие навыки необходимо развивать так же, как и навыки программирования.

На рынке это точно не будет лишним и в большинстве случаев пойдет вам на пользу.

Итак, определитесь с навыком, который вы хотите улучшить.

Не беритесь за все сразу! Действуйте постепенно, одно за другим.

Тогда это будет эффективно.

Запишите свою точку А и точку Б.

С чего вы начинаете и какого результата хотите достичь? Не забудьте установить сроки.

Для реализации составьте план с договорными действиями.

Например, я хочу развивать коммуникативные навыки.

Это значит, что каждый день мне приходится общаться с одним незнакомцем.

Не бойтесь, практикуйтесь и все обязательно получится! Команда Evercode Lab окажет вам поддержку.

Теги: #Карьера в ИТ-индустрии #карьера ИТ-специалиста #обучение #мягкие навыки #мягкие навыки #мягкие навыки #GTD

Вместе с данным постом часто просматривают:

Автор Статьи


Зарегистрирован: 2019-12-10 15:07:06
Баллов опыта: 0
Всего постов на сайте: 0
Всего комментарий на сайте: 0
Dima Manisha

Dima Manisha

Эксперт Wmlog. Профессиональный веб-мастер, SEO-специалист, дизайнер, маркетолог и интернет-предприниматель.